To be successful in this role, you will have:
Preferred: Bachelor’s degree in business, Computer Science, or Information Technology, Engineering, or experience in related field.
2-6+ years sales or customer success experience with technical pre and post sales and technical consulting architecture experience.
Accredited with MS-+00 Certification. Preferred Accredited MS-700.
Level 250 technical proficiency.
E5 Expansion/Upsell Opportunities identified.
In-depth technical expertise and ability to synthetize its complexity to audiences of different levels.
Exchange, SharePoint, Intune, Teams, and Teams Meetings knowledge
Ability to collaborate across key account team members (AE, CSA, Scale CSM/Architect).
Foresees and addresses potential technical blockers of consumption.
General understanding of Teams Platform capabilities.
Track record of building deep technical relationships with senior IT experts in large or highly strategic accounts
Executive Level presentation skills. Strong interpersonal skills, excellent oral, written, and verbal communications skills. Ability to successfully communicate with contacts via the phone, email, and video.
Desire to work in a cooperative environment where one’s growth potential is supported by one’s abilities and attitude.
Achievement and success-driven personality motivated by performance rewards for exceeding annual sales goals through strategic sales leadership and strong cross-business collaboration.
Solid time management skills and ability to work independently or under supervision with a high level of integrity.
